Winter Considerations in Canada

During winter:

  1. Interior heating systems dry the air
  2. Essential oils may thicken in cold temperatures
  3. Airflow from vents changes diffusion patterns

In very cold conditions:

  1. Some diluted mist systems may produce lighter scent projection
  2. Oil viscosity can affect dispersion in lower-quality devices

A diffuser designed for stable performance across temperature shifts is important.

Ultrasonic (Water-Based) Car Diffusers

Some compact car diffusers use ultrasonic technology.
  1. These systems:
    1- Mix oil with water
    2- Create fine aromatic mist
    3- Produce subtle fragrance
  2. Advantages
    1- Affordable
    2- Lightweight
    3- Quiet operation
  3. Limitations in vehicles
    1- Diluted scent strength
    2- Sensitive to climate conditions
    3- Require refilling and cleaning

In small cabins, light mist may dissipate quickly due to ventilation.

Waterless (Cold-Air) Car Diffusers

Waterless car diffusers use:

  • Pure essential oil
  • Air-based atomization
  • No water dilution

Advantages:

  • Stronger scent projection
  • No added humidity
  • More consistent performance
  • Better suited for airflow environments

Because there is no water involved, performance is less dependent on moisture levels.
